WHAT WILL YOUR NEW ROLE BE
Responsible for the timely and accurate processing of payable and expense transactions.
Responsible for safeguarding corporate assets by ensuring all claims are mathematically correct and include the appropriate approvals for all levels of expenditures.
Respond to supplier and employee enquiries politely and in a timely manner.
Maintaining proper files of supplier invoices and expense reports.
Assist with document shipping as required.
Providing support to the Finance team and business unit leadership.
